Definition
- Noun:
- A pad of paper on which messages can be written: A writing pad is a collection of sheets of paper, typically bound together at one edge, designed for the purpose of writing notes, letters, or other messages.
Usage
- A writing pad is used for informal or quick writing tasks, such as taking notes, making lists, or drafting short messages. It is distinct from a notebook or journal, often implying a simpler, more disposable format.
Examples
- Noun:
- She jotted down the phone number on her writing pad.
- He always keeps a writing pad and pen next to the telephone.
- I need to buy a new writing pad for my desk.
Advanced Usage
- "Legal pad": A specific type of writing pad, typically with a vertical line (margin) on the left side of yellow, lined paper.
- The attorney made notes on a legal pad during the meeting.
Variants and Related Words
- Notepad (n): A pad of paper for writing notes; often used interchangeably with "writing pad," though sometimes implies smaller size.
- He scribbled the idea on his notepad.
- Memo pad (n): A small pad of paper, often used for short memos or reminders.
- She left a message on the memo pad on the fridge.
Synonyms
- Pad of paper: A general term for a collection of paper sheets bound together.
- Jotter: A small notebook or pad for writing notes.
Related Phrases
- Scratch pad: A pad of paper used for preliminary notes, calculations, or doodles.
- He used a scratch pad to work out the math problem.
